Configuration via Protocol (CvP) Implementation in V-series FPGA Devices User Guide

ID 683889
Date 9/04/2020
Public
Document Table of Contents

1.1. Benefits of Using CvP

The CvP configuration scheme has the following advantages:

  • Reduces system costs by reducing the size of the local flash device used to store the periphery configuration data.
  • Improves security for the proprietary core bitstream. CvP ensures that the PCIe host can exclusively access the FPGA core image.
  • Enables dynamic core updates without requiring a system power down. CvP allows the FPGA fabric to be updated through the PCIe link without a host reboot or FPGA full chip reinitialization.
  • Provides a simpler software model for configuration. A smart host can use the PCIe protocol and the application topology to initialize and update the FPGA fabric.
  • Facilitates hardware acceleration.